Matches in DBpedia 2016-04 for { ?s ?p "There have long been ideological restrictions on naturalization in U.S. law. Nativism and anti-anarchism at the turn of the 20th century, the red scare in the 1920s, and further communist fears in the 1950s each shaped United States nationality law. Though ideological exclusions on entry were largely eliminated in 1990, ideological bars arising from each of these time periods still exist in American naturalization law."@en }
